Documentation

manage the SReview configuration
cut a talk out of the raw recording data
detect new files for SReview
Watch the database for talks that need work done, and schedule jobs for them
Import an event schedule from an event's upstream
manage keys in SReview's authorized_keys file.
copy the output of sreview-cut into media files without transcodes or credits
create previews from the sreview-cut output
skip a state in the SReview video review system
transcode the output of sreview-cut into production-quality media files
SReview user management

Modules

a video review and transcoding system
Self-reproducing and self-documenting configuration file system
sreview-import schedule parser for schedules in ICS format
system to duplicate event parsing into a main and a shadow one.
sreview-import schedule parser for the Pentabarf XML format
sreview-import schedule parser for the Pentabarf XML format as created by the Wafer conference management system.
Database abstraction for talks in the SReview database
process a string or a file and apply changes to it
module to process an SVG template into a PNG file
module to process a Synfig template into a PNG file

Provides

in lib/SReview/API.pm
in lib/SReview/API/Helpers.pm
in lib/SReview/Access.pm
in lib/SReview/CodecMap.pm
in lib/SReview/Config/Common.pm
in lib/SReview/Config.pm
in lib/SReview/Db.pm
in lib/SReview/Files/Factory.pm
in lib/SReview/Files/Collection/HTTP.pm
in lib/SReview/Files/Collection/S3.pm
in lib/SReview/Files/Factory.pm
in lib/SReview/Files/Factory.pm
in lib/SReview/Files/Factory.pm
in lib/SReview/Files/Collection/HTTP.pm
in lib/SReview/Files/Collection/HTTP/nginx/JSON.pm
in lib/SReview/Files/Collection/S3.pm
in lib/SReview/Files/Factory.pm
in lib/SReview/Files/Factory.pm
in lib/SReview/Job.pm
in lib/SReview/Model/DbElement.pm
in lib/SReview/Model/Event.pm
in lib/SReview/Schedule/Base.pm
in lib/SReview/Schedule/Base.pm
in lib/SReview/Schedule/Base.pm
in lib/SReview/Schedule/Base.pm
in lib/SReview/Schedule/Base.pm
in lib/SReview/Schedule/Base.pm
in lib/SReview/Schedule/Filtered.pm
in lib/SReview/Schedule/Filtered.pm
in lib/SReview/Schedule/Filtered.pm
in lib/SReview/Schedule/Ics.pm
in lib/SReview/Schedule/Ics.pm
in lib/SReview/Schedule/Ics.pm
in lib/SReview/Schedule/Ics.pm
in lib/SReview/Schedule/Multi.pm
in lib/SReview/Schedule/Multi.pm
in lib/SReview/Schedule/Penta.pm
in lib/SReview/Schedule/Penta.pm
in lib/SReview/Schedule/Wafer.pm
in lib/SReview/Schedule/Wafer.pm
in lib/SReview/Schedule/WithShadow.pm
in lib/SReview/Schedule/WithShadow.pm
in lib/SReview/Schedule/WithShadow.pm
in lib/SReview/Schedule/WithShadow.pm
in lib/SReview/Schedule/WithShadow.pm
in lib/SReview/Schedule/WithShadow.pm
in lib/SReview/Schedule/Yaml.pm
in lib/SReview/Schedule/Yaml.pm
in lib/SReview/Schedule/Yaml.pm
in lib/SReview/Schedule/Yaml.pm
in lib/SReview/Schedule/Yaml.pm
in lib/SReview/Talk/Progress.pm
in lib/SReview/Talk/State.pm
in lib/SReview/Web.pm
in lib/SReview/Web/Controller/Admin.pm
in lib/SReview/Web/Controller/Config.pm
in lib/SReview/Web/Controller/CreditPreviews.pm
in lib/SReview/Web/Controller/Event.pm
in lib/SReview/Web/Controller/Finalreview.pm
in lib/SReview/Web/Controller/Inject.pm
in lib/SReview/Web/Controller/Review.pm
in lib/SReview/Web/Controller/Room.pm
in lib/SReview/Web/Controller/Schedule.pm
in lib/SReview/Web/Controller/Speaker.pm
in lib/SReview/Web/Controller/Talk.pm
in lib/SReview/Web/Controller/Track.pm
in lib/SReview/Web/Controller/User.pm
in lib/SReview/Web/Controller/Volunteer.pm